Pop star returns with new album Lexicon and live shows set for October 2019 Will Young has announced he will tour with his brand new show An Evening with Will Young this October. The singer will take to the stage in 21 cities throughout October. Tickets are available from 9am on Fri 29 Mar. Will Young rose to fame on the first televised season of Pop Idol. The show has since influenced a great number of reality competition series and could be considered the founding father (or mother) of the widely popular genre. Young went on to make a name for himself on stage and screen and hosts popular LGBQT podcast Homo Sapiens alongside film director Christopher Sweeney. In 2019 he returns to the music business with his seventh studio album Lexicon, which comes out on Fri 14 Jun. The record will be his first release since 2015's 85% Proof. Lead single 'All The Songs' is out now, check the new video below. Will Young hits the road to perform material new and old on Tue 1 Oct, kicking things off at Princess Theatre in Torquay. From there he will visit all pockets of the UK including nights in Wales and Scotland. The tours finishes up on Tue 29 Oct at Blackpool Opera house. Fans can expect to hear a series of old hits and new materials along the way.
